DWI Clients - Drug and Alcohol Treatment Facilities - Elmdale, KS.

DWI clients in treatment need specific requirements met to fulfill the terms of their court sentencing. Treatment facilities that help satisfy these court requirements and terms, which are typically far more lenient than normal sentencing which would include steep fines and jail time, are offered in Elmdale to provide DWI classes, counseling, and further evaluation for severe substance abuse problems.

Drug and Alcohol Education is a fundamental tool used at rehab programs catering to DWI offenders. There are different levels of alcohol education classes and this can vary by state. Level I education classes generally include 12 hours of group education related to the effects and dangers of drugs and/or alcohol. This is the what someone with a first conviction or someone under the age of 21 will ordinarily be required to complete. Level II DWI classes would include both education and group therapy at a court approved program. How long a client will be required to remain in therapy depends upon certain factors, which can include how many DWI's the offender has had, and the seriousness of the offense. In most cases, individuals will be required to take the Level II classes and therapy except for when their blood-alcohol content was extremely low when they were arrested and there weren't any other significant infractions when the individual was arrested.
